Frederick E Dearing Jr

Military
media-30962.jpeg UPL 30962 1LT Frederick E. Dearing
Navigator
John Brinegar and Herbert Moore Crews
388th BG - 561st BS

findagrave.com

Object Number - UPL 30962 - 1LT Frederick E. Dearing Navigator John Brinegar and Herbert Moore Crews 388th BG - 561st BS

Prisoner of War (POW) crashed at Baltrum on 31 Dec 44 in B-17 44-8207

Events

Event Location Date Description

Born

Prairie Hill, TX, USA 21 December 1919

Other

388th BG Combat Tour

Knettishall, Diss IP22 2TH, UK 29 July 1944 - 31 December 1944 25 Combat Missions

Other

Prisoner of war

Borkum, Germany 31 December 1944 Shot Down by flak

Died

Knoxville, TN, USA 6 March 1995

Buried

Knoxville, TN, USA 10 March 1995 Tennessee State Veterans Cemetery • Knoxville, Knox County, Tennessee, USA Plot Section J Site 4378
